NACHOS CHEESE DIP & SAUCE



Nachos Cheese Dip & Sauce image

This dip is great not only because it's a two-in-one recipe, but because unlike most other cheese dips and sauces, it does not separate and congeal as it cools and it is just as good (if not better) served cool or at room temperature as it is warm. It's also a super simple recipe which takes minutes to prepare and only 5 or so minutes to cook.

Provided by Nagi | RecipeTin Eats

Categories     Appetizer     Dip

Time 7m

Number Of Ingredients 8

2 1/2 cups / 225g / 8oz shredded cheese (Cheddar, Monterey Jack, Colby, etc), shred your own (Important - read Note 1)
1 tbsp cornstarch ((corn flour))
1 can evaporated milk ((375g / 12oz))
2 tbsp finely chopped jalapeño peppers ((fresh or canned))
1 tbsp hot sauce ((or adjust to your taste))
1/2 tsp onion powder ((optional - adds extra flavour))
1/2 tsp garlic powder ((optional - adds extra flavour))
1 tsp salt

Steps:

  • Toss the cheese and cornstarch together in a saucepan.
  • Add all other ingredients, cook over medium heat, whisking often until the cheese is melted and smooth.
  • Adjust to your taste if required - with extra hot sauce and salt.
  • While hot, it will have a sauce like consistency - perfect for pouring over nachos.
  • As it cools, it will thicken and become a dip-like consistency. Whisk occasionally to mix in the skin that forms on the top.
  • Stir in additional evaporated (or even normal) milk to achieve the desired consistency if you want to use it as a pourable sauce. Note that when you reheat it, it loosens up.

EASY LAYERED NACHO DIP



Easy Layered Nacho Dip image

This Easy Layered Nacho Dip calls for only a few simple ingredients and can be prepared quickly!

Provided by The Cookin' Chicks

Categories     Appetizer     Side Dish     Snack

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 6

8 oz cream cheese
1 cup sour cream
1 tbsp taco seasoning (*see homemade recipe above)
15.5 oz salsa
2 cups Mexican Blend Cheese (*shredded)
Green Onions/Tortilla Chips

Steps:

  • In a medium bowl, combine the cream cheese, sour cream, and taco seasoning until smooth and creamy.
  • Spread into a shallow dish, such as a pie plate.
  • Sprinkle additional taco seasoning on top if desired.
  • Pour salsa evenly on top of cream cheese mixture.
  • Spread Mexican cheese on top of salsa and place dish into refrigerator for minimum of 1 hour.
  • Remove and add green onions on top. Serve with tortilla chips.

NACHO LAYER DIP



Nacho Layer Dip image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Categories     appetizer

Time 30m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 cup leftover chili or canned refried beans
8 ounces cream cheese, softened
1 cup chopped tomato
1/2 cup coarsely chopped jalapenos
1/2 cup finely chopped red onion
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1/2 cup sliced scallions

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F.
  • Spread chili or beans over bottom of baking dish. Spread softened cream cheese on top. Layer tomatoes, jalapenos, red onion and cheese. Bake for 20 minutes or until bubbly. Top with scallions and serve with chips

BAKED TACO DIP



Baked Taco Dip image

This hot taco dip is sure to please everyone, kids included. Serve with tortilla chips.

Provided by ChefLes

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es

Time 40m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 6

1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, at room temperature
1 pound lean ground beef
1 cup water
1 (1 ounce) package taco seasoning mix
1 ½ cups salsa
1 ½ cups shredded C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ees F (190 degrees C).
  • Spread cream cheese in an even layer in the bottom of an 8x8-inch baking dish.
  • Cook and stir beef in a skillet over medium-high heat until browned and cooked through, 5 to 10 minutes. Add water and taco seasoning mix; stir. Simmer until most of the liquid evaporates, 3 to 5 minutes.
  • Spread meat mixture over the cream cheese in the baking dish. Pour salsa over meat mixture. Top with Cheddar cheese.
  • Bake taco dip in preheated oven until bubbling and cheese is melted, about 20 minutes.

EASY "NAKED" NACHO DIP



Easy

I love nachos, but I hate the time and mess it makes to pile all the ingredients on top of the chips, only to make them soggy. I prefer this "naked" method. To serve, just put the dish in the middle of the table, surround it with little individual dishes of toppings and let everyone make their own! Great for picky eaters! (All topping measurements are approximations, use as much or as little as you'd like.)

Provided by Faux Chef Lael

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 35m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 lb lean ground beef
2 (1 1/4 ounce) packages taco seasoning (recommend hot or spicy to add flavor)
1 -2 cup black olives, sliced, drained (recommend using 2-3 small cans of pre-sliced, for ease)
2 (16 ounce) cans chili with beans (recommend Nalley's Thick Chili, to avoid too much liquid in the dip, or drain a regular can of chili)
2 cups cheddar cheese, shredded (for melting)
2 tomatoes, chopped
1/2 head lettuce, shredded
1 onion, finely chopped
2 cups monterey jack cheese, shredded (for topping, can use any Mexican blend cheese)
1 cup salsa
1 pint sour cream
1 pint guacamole
1 lb tortilla chips (Tostidos Scoops work great for this)

Steps:

  • In a skillet, brown the ground beef, drain grease. Add taco seasoning and cook to package directions.
  • Preheat oven to 350°F.
  • Pour beef mixture into a large baking dish. Add a layer of olives. Pour the chili over the top. Cover with foil and bake in oven for 15 minutes. Remove foil, add 2 cups of shredded cheddar cheese and bake uncovered for 5 more minutes or until cheese is melted.
  • To serve, use a large spoon and put a serving on the plate, then add all the other toppings to your liking. Scoop up each individual bite with chips.

LAYERED NACHO BAKE



Layered Nacho Bake image

A crowd pleasing combo of hot dip with fresh chopped toppings. The hit of a party or just cut recipe down to suit your needs.

Provided by Holly J Chadwick

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es

Time 1h10m

Yield 20

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 pound ground beef
1 onion, chopped
1 (1.25 ounce) package taco seasoning mix
2 (16 ounce) cans refried beans
2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ese
1 (15 ounce) jar salsa
1 (12 ounce) bag tortilla chips
¼ cup chopped iceberg lettuce
1 chopped green onions
1 tablespoon diced tomatoes
1 tablespoon shredded Cheddar cheese
¼ cup diced avocado
1 tablespoon sour cream
1 tablespoon taco sauce

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Lightly grease a 9x13 inch pan; set aside.
  • Heat a large skillet over medium-high heat and stir in the ground beef and onions. Cook and stir until the beef is crumbly and evenly browned. Drain fat. Mix in the taco seasoning, and set aside.
  • Spread the refried beans to cover the bottom of the prepared 9x13 inch pan. Layer the cooked ground beef and onions evenly over the refried beans. Pour the jar of salsa over the ground beef and spread 2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ese over the salsa layer.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until the cheese is bubbly and the layers are heated through. Serve with tortilla chips and your choice of fresh toppings.

ABSOLUTELY THE BEST NACHO DIP EVER



Absolutely the Best Nacho Dip Ever image

This attractive layered dip for tortilla chips is filled with fresh ingredients. The addition of cocktail sauce is a nice, spicy twist.

Provided by JEFF MOORE

Categories     Appetizers and Snacks     Dips and Spreads Recipes     Cheese Dips and Spreads Recipes     Cold Cheese Dip Recipes

Time 2h20m

Yield 64

Number Of Ingredients 11

1 (8 ounce) package cream cheese, softened
½ cup sour cream
½ cup mayonnaise
¼ cup cocktail sauce
1 cup mild salsa
¾ cup diced green onion
¾ cup diced red bell pepper
¾ cup diced green bell pepper
2 cups shredded Cheddar cheese
2 cups shredded lettuce
1 cucumber, thinly sliced

Steps:

  • In a blender or food processor, thoroughly mix cream cheese, sour cream and mayonnaise. Spread the mixture evenly in the bottom of a medium serving dish.
  • In individual layers, top the mixture with cocktail sauce, mild salsa, diced green onion, red bell pepper, green bell pepper, shredded Cheddar cheese and shredded lettuce.
  • Arrange cucumber slices around the edge of the serving dish. Chill in the refrigerator at least 2 hours before serving.
